PLAY RUGBY IN COPENHAGEN

Men, ladies, kids – Come play rugby! Exiles are always looking for new members to join one of our three teams: Seniors team, a Ladies team, and a Juniors team. We have members from Australia, Canada, Denmark, England, France, Holland, Ireland, New Zealand, Poland, Portugal, Scotland, South Africa, Wales, and the United States. And no matter your age, ability or sex, you will fit into the club. The club is known for its friendliness as we play well both on and off the field, mostly because of our good network and sound relationships with local pubs.     Internationals in Denmark rarely join a trade union

    Internationals are overrepresented in the lowest-paid fields of agriculture, transport, cleaning, hotels and restaurants, and construction – industries that classically lack collective agreements. A new analysis from the Workers’ Union’s Business Council suggests that internationals rarely join trade unions – but if they did, it would generate better industry standards.
